Part of the PIYN programme for 2010, and again in 2011, is the use of new media technologies. In May 2010 we gave out 10 Flip cameras to aspiring ethnic creatives, with the help of our partners ARMS & Auckland City Council.

The idea is to begin a process of participatory media enabling community and democratic showcasing and broadcast, for some groups who traditionally (due to culture and socio-economic factors), don’t normally have access to broadcasting.

We are starting to see the beginnings of footage uploaded online, which is encouraging – including from the PIYN show itself, and from various young ethnic creative leaders.

Check out the May programme for People in Your Neighbourhood 2010, with workshops and performances in Auckland, Taupo and Wellington.  Events include:

Charlie Dark & USO Creativity Master-class

This workshop examines the role of strings in modern pop and urban music using examples of recent UK tracks in which USO have recorded on. Lessons learnt, pitfalls and triumphs discussed, as well as practical demonstrations. The workshop also involves a dynamic demonstration of looping, sampling and beat-boxing meets violins, with the help of Charlie Dark.

Creative’s Online Toolkit Workshop

With Helen Baxter from Mohawk Media for creatives covering online branding and publishing using wordpress, independent digital music distribution, publishing /print on demand systems, Creative Commons licensing for remixing, paypal payments and donation systems, project & event management tools, online & mobile streaming for gigs, plus merchandise and social media marketing with Twitter & Facebook.

New Zealand’s most innovative music collaboration, People in Your Neighbourhood (PIYN), is back for 2010.  This year’s project features an exciting new cast of Kiwi producers, artists and performers who are co-writing and performing the PIYN show with the help of UK’s acclaimed string section Urban Soul Orchestra (USO), and London street poet and DJ Charlie Dark.

People in Your Neighbourhood, a British Council New Zealand initiative, encourages ethnically diverse communities to be part of a cross platform arts project engaging with some of the UK’s finest modern composers and musicians to create a live show.
